    Temporary Outreach and Partnerships Manager Job Description

    Organization Overview

    UnLocal is a NYC-based nonprofit providing immigration legal services and community education.

    Position Summary

    Outreach & Partnerships Manager (Temporary Role)

    UnLocal is seeking a temporary (2 months, ending September 19), dynamic and community-driven Outreach & Partnerships Manager to lead initiatives that amplify our mission and expand our reach. This role will develop and execute creative and innovative outreach strategies, foster and manage partnerships with community stakeholders, and support the creation and dissemination of educational materials related to immigration rights. This person will represent UnLocal at public forums, collaborate on media campaigns, and coordinate and provide training for community-based organizations, groups, and others. Ideal candidates are proactive communicators, data-driven, and have a passion for social justice, relationship-building, and innovative community engagement.

    Primary Responsibilities

    • Develop and implement creative outreach strategies and campaigns—using both traditional and non-traditional tactics—to increase awareness of UnLocal’s mission and programs. Specific goals and milestones will be mutually agreed upon at the outset of the engagement and reviewed regularly.
    • Cultivate, manage, and strengthen partnerships with businesses, educators, social workers, community-based organizations, and individuals to expand UnLocal’s reach and impact.
    • Serve as the primary point of contact for outreach and partnership inquiries, managing intake forms and external relationships.
    • Collaborate with internal teams to develop and disseminate effective outreach, educational, and promotional materials across digital, print, and presentation platforms.
    • Monitor, evaluate, and report on the effectiveness of outreach and partnership initiatives, adjusting strategies as needed.
    • Represent UnLocal at community events, conferences, and public forums on a recurring basis.
    • Plan and lead training sessions for community-based organizations and volunteers on legal remedies and immigration resources.
    • Partner with the communications team to create and implement media campaigns that share accurate and accessible immigration information through diverse formats, including art and technology.
    • Update and expand immigration education materials in collaboration with stakeholders.
    • Grow and manage relationships with grassroots supporters, community volunteers, and partner allies involved in UnLocal’s community-facing initiatives.

    Required Qualifications:

    •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field or equivalent experience in outreach, community engagement, or advocacy work.
    • 2–3 years of experience developing and implementing outreach strategies, community partnerships, or public education initiatives.
    • Strong communication skills, both written and verbal, with experience engaging diverse communities.
    • Proven ability to build and manage partnerships with community organizations and stakeholders.
    • Comfortable with public speaking and facilitating trainings or presentations in a variety of settings.
    • Experience creating outreach and educational materials across print, digital, and social media platforms.
    •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ple projects and adapt to shifting priorities.

    Preferred Qualifications:

    • Bilingual or multilingual (e.g., Spanish, French, Creole) strongly preferred.
    • 29 hours per week with a hybrid model between the office, outreach locations, and presentation locations. Travel between the metropolitan area and weekend availability is required, in accordance with program needs and program necessity.
    • Position frequently moves items of up to 10 pounds across the office or into off-site locations.
    • Proficiency in tools such as Google Workspace, Canva, and social media; experience with data tracking/reporting is a plus.
    • Familiarity with immigration issues and a demonstrated commitment to immigrant and LGBTQ+ rights and social justice.

    Compensation & Benefits

    • $30-35 per hour (Depending on Experience)
    • 10 Days of sick leave
    • Commuter Benefits ($20 per month reimbursement)
